Transaction 585f23dc402052dda3a0bf4158d027c38429816e52f91eeca3a24ec21f921ab9

6 Input
2 Outputs
  • 585f23dc402052dda3a0bf4158d027c38429816e52f91eeca3a24ec21f921ab9:0
  • value  1000006
    address  3MRJHvmFgCeN4B1KowXKutpYvF6DRerofC
  • 585f23dc402052dda3a0bf4158d027c38429816e52f91eeca3a24ec21f921ab9:1
  • value  15290860
    address  3K4ib5TURNLE7PxLnhBWnEVBK3Udxi192P